About Planck Time

The Planck time (t_P) = √(ℏG/c⁵) ≈ 5.391 × 10⁻⁴⁴ s — the time for light to travel one Planck length (~1.616 × 10⁻³⁵ m). Below this scale, general relativity and quantum mechanics both break down; a theory of quantum gravity is needed. No physical process or instrument approaches this timescale — it is a theoretical lower bound. Introduced by Max Planck in 1899. 1 t_P ≈ 5.391 × 10⁻⁴⁴ s.

About Sidereal Months

The sidereal month = Moon's orbital period relative to the fixed stars = 27.3217 days = 2,360,591.6 s - the shortest lunar month. It is ~2.21 days shorter than the synodic month (29.53 d) because Earth advances ~27° along its orbit in the same period; the Moon must travel further to re-align with the Sun. Used in GPS orbit design, tidal modelling, and lunar laser ranging. 1 sid.mo = 27.3217 d.
